Understanding Factors That Affect Battery Durability in Hidden Camera DVR Systems

When evaluating the battery durability of hidden camera systems with built-in DVRs, it’s crucial to consider several factors that can influence their performance and longevity. The type of battery used is a primary determinant of how long a camera can record or remain in standby mode before needing recharging. Lithium-ion batteries, commonly found in high-quality hidden camera with built-in DVRs, generally offer longer life spans and more stable power outputs than their alkaline counterparts. The resolution and frame rate settings also play a significant role; higher resolutions and faster frame rates will naturally drain the battery faster as they require more power to function optimally.

Another critical factor is the camera’s power-saving features. Cameras equipped with motion detection capabilities can conserve energy by entering a low-power state when no activity is detected, thus extending their operational time. Additionally, the ambient temperature where the camera is placed can affect battery life; extreme temperatures can degrade battery performance over time. Users should also be aware of the impact of data storage choices on battery duration. A larger memory card can reduce the frequency of write cycles, which in turn can prolong the life of the battery. It’s also important to note that the frequency and duration of accessing and reviewing footage via the DVR can influence battery usage. Regular and extended playback sessions should be considered when assessing overall battery longevity for these devices. Understanding and managing these factors can significantly enhance the battery durability of hidden camera with built-in DVR systems, ensuring that they are operational when needed most.

Strategies for Extending the Operational Lifespan of Your Hidden Camera with a Built-In DVR

To maximize the operational lifespan of your hidden camera with a built-in DVR, it’s crucial to implement strategies that conserve battery life and maintain optimal performance. Firstly, selecting the right power source is fundamental. High-capacity rechargeable batteries will provide longer recording times compared to standard ones. Ensure these batteries are fully charged before deployment to maximize their potential. Additionally, configure your camera’s settings to reduce power consumption. Lowering the resolution or frame rate during non-peak surveillance hours can significantly extend battery life without compromising image quality.

Furthermore, positioning your hidden camera with a built-in DVR in a location that receives ample light can also enhance its longevity. Light sensors in many devices reduce power usage by dimming the display and lowering recording frequency when sufficient ambient light is available. Regularly updating the firmware of your device can also introduce efficiencies, as manufacturers often include power-saving advancements in new releases. Lastly, insulating the camera from extreme temperatures can prevent battery degradation and ensure consistent performance over time. Proper care and attention to these details will help your hidden camera with a built-in DVR serve you faithfully for extended periods.
